City Overview
The Charlotte metro area is known for its southern hospitality and trademark trees. Alive with blooms in the spring and colorful foliage in the fall, Charlotte enjoys a high quality of life with temperate weather, a plethora of outdoor recreational activities, excellent schools, numerous opportunities for continuing education, first class health care, and a wide variety of sporting and cultural events.
Charlotte has been named one of America's most livable cities and ranks first for the most educated workforce. It's the second largest banking center and the sixth largest in number of Fortune 500 headquarters in the country.

Culture/Entertainment
Whether you are a sports fan or a supporter of the arts, Charlotte has something to offer. With two professional sports teams, the Carolina Panthers football team and the Charlotte Bobcats basketball team, you can always find a game to watch. Don't forget about the Charlotte Knights minor league baseball team and Charlotte Checkers hockey team too.
Charlotte's biggest claim to fame however is that it is home to NASCAR and Charlotte Motor Speedway. Check out the new NASCAR Museum uptown, along with the endless supply of art galleries. Visit the Discovery Place IMAX Theater and ImaginOn Children's Theater, the Blumenthal Performing Arts Center, and Verizon Wireless Amphitheater for endless options in live theater and concerts.
Education
With 34 colleges and universities, including Queens College, Davidson College, the University of North Carolina at Charlotte and Central Piedmont Community College, there are numerous options for undergraduate and graduate studies in and near Charlotte. Johnston and Wales Culinary School is located uptown and has options for both full-time and continuing education.
Medical
Two of the largest hospital systems in the southeast are in Charlotte. Carolinas HealthCare System and Presbyterian Healthcare have multiple hospital locations across the Charlotte metro, including the state-of-the-art Levine's Children's Hospital at Carolinas Medical Center. Gaston Memorial Hospital and Veterans of Foreign Affairs Medical Center are both located in Gaston County.
With a wide range of specialists and nationally recognized teaching and research institutions, the spectrum of services available to area residents continues to grow while the cost of health care remains below the national average.
Recreation
If you enjoy spending time outdoors, check out the National Whitewater Center or one of the many parks throughout Charlotte for hiking, mountain biking, or picnicking. Head north to Lake Norman or south to Lake Wylie for water sports, boating, and fishing.
Located in the Piedmont Region, Charlotte is within a two hour drive of the beautiful national parks and forests to the west , allowing you to enjoy the mountain views, fall colors, and winter sports. Hop in your car and head east to visit the North Carolina Outerbanks and its many pristine beaches.

The Charlotte Mecklenburg Schools system (CMS) is nationally recognized for combining academic rigor with rich opportunities in the humanities. CMS ranks in the top five school districts nationally for the number of National Board Certified teachers on its staff. CMS offers a world of choices, from classical studies to culinary arts, technology, and the highly acclaimed International Baccalaureate and Advanced Diploma programs. Transportation
Charlotte is located at the crossroads of I-77 and I-85 near the North Carolina and South Carolina border. With an average of 644 airline flights daily, Charlotte Douglas International Airport provides easy access to the U.S. and the world, with non-stop service to 127 destinations.
The Charlotte LYNX light-rail system gives south Charlotte residents a quick alternative to commuting uptown, and the CATS bus system provides public transportation options throughout the city.
